Electrical EngineerRaytheon Jul 1998 - Mar 2000Arlington, Va, UsMy first engineering position allowed significant growth and exposure to several different areas of hardware and software design. I took over a board design from another engineer who left the company within two months of my arrival. I started with his block diagram and a handful of datasheets for components he recommended, and built the system from there. The system was a VME card cage which included several other COTS (commercial off the shelf) boards, the main board being a Motorola card whose embedded software and drivers were developed by the others on my team. We had to coordinate the handshaking VME protocol between the driver and my board’s memory interface (a dual-port RAM). I also had to learn how to control and filter bi-directional analog data being clocked by audio codecs to and from the DSP. This involved memory mapping, bus architecture design, and optimization.• Schematic capture using Cadence Concept, netlist generation and PCB layout review in Allegro• Simulating DSP algorithms in MATLAB with C implementation for 16-bit linear audio• Code Composer firmware development for Texas Instruments’ TMS320C6201 DSP• C and assembly language software optimization techniques• Algorithm development for decimation and interpolation, FIR filtering, and PCM u-law conversion• Altera programmable logic design (PLD) using In System Programmability with JTAG• Simulation of digital design using schematic graphical entry and AHDL with Max Plus II• Designing interfaces for UART, audio codec, FIFO memory, DPRAM, RS422, and PGA devices
